An annuity provides you with a regular guaranteed income in retirement. You can buy an annuity with some or all of your pension pot. It pays income either for life or for an agreed number of years. When you use money from your pension pot to buy an annuity, you can take up to a quarter (25%) of the amount as tax-free cash.An annuity is a contract between an investor and an insurance company. Roth IRA annuities and long-term care annuities are two of the best options for tax-free income in retirement. Roth IRA annuities offer tax-free growth on your investment, and you can withdraw your money free of income taxes in retirement. Long-term care annuities provide a tax-free income to pay for long-term care expenses and offer tax breaks ...

Your annuity allows for 10% of the account value that can be withdrawn penalty-free annually, and it also has an accumulating feature with a maximum of up to 50%. You don’t withdraw anything in year 1. Your 10% withdrawal rolls over to year 2, allowing up to a 20% penalty-free withdrawal.

Nov 7, 2023 · How annuities work. When you buy an annuity, you do so with a payment called a premium. In a deferred annuity, the insurer invests the premium in the markets during an accumulation phase, which is followed by the annuitization phase, when you start receiving payments. Life annuity. A life annuity provides you with a guaranteed lifetime income. For example, suppose you buy a life annuity for $100,000 at age 65. You have an income of $500 per month, you’ll get your $100,000 back by age 82. If you live past 82, you’ll still receive $500 per month as long as you live. Aug 21, 2023 · Annuity companies constantly update the fixed rates they offer, as they’re dependent on market conditions. Most fixed annuities feature a rate floor of 1%, and in some of the best rate environments of the past, companies were offering around 3%. In general, fixed annuities offer better fixed rates than certificates of deposit (CDs). A single premium immediate annuity (SPIA) is a contract between you and an designed to create predictable income. SPIAs are also known as immediate payment annuities, income annuities or immediate annuities.
